Ingredients
Scale
- 8 oz short pasta
- 7 oz halloumi cheese, cubed
- 1 tbsp olive oil
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1½ cups cherry tomatoes, halved
- ½ cup heavy cream
- ¼ cup reserved pasta water
- ½ tsp salt
- ¼ tsp black pepper
- ½ cup fresh basil leaves, torn
Instructions
- Cook the short pasta in salted boiling water according to package instructions. Reserve ¼ cup of the pasta water before draining.
- In a sk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Fry the cubed halloumi cheese until golden brown on all sides, then remove from the skillet.
- Sauté minced garlic in the same skillet until fragrant, about 30 seconds.
- Add halved cherry tomatoes and stir occasionally until softened.
- Pour in heavy cream and reserved pasta water; stir to combine into a creamy sauce.
- Toss in the drained pasta, coating it well with the sauce.
- Add fried halloumi and torn basil leaves; gently fold together.
- Season with salt and pepper; heat through before serving.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 15 minutes
- Category: Main
- Method: Frying
- Cuisine: Mediterranean
Nutrition
- Serving Size: 1 plate (320g)
- Calories: 540
- Sugar: 5g
- Sodium: 950mg
- Fat: 34g
- Saturated Fat: 17g
- Unsaturated Fat: 15g
- Trans Fat: 0g
- Carbohydrates: 41g
- Fiber: 3g
- Protein: 18g
- Cholesterol: 75mg
